What Exactly is a Single-Acting Hydraulic Cylinder?
In simple terms, a single-acting hydraulic cylinder is an actuator that generates force in just one direction. It has only one port where hydraulic fluid enters, which pushes the piston to extend the rod. The return movement isn't powered by hydraulics but instead relies on external forces like spring force, gravity, or the weight of the load itself .
Think of it like this: when you pump the handle of a car jack (a common single-acting cylinder), you're building pressure that extends the piston to lift your vehicle. When you're done, you release a valve and gravity lowers the car, retracting the piston. This simple mechanism makes single-acting cylinders reliable, cost-effective, and easy to maintain .
Single-Acting vs. Double-Acting: What's the Real Difference?
This is probably the biggest question people have when choosing a cylinder type. Let's break it down in a simple table.
Feature | Single-Acting Cylinder | Double-Acting Cylinder |
|---|---|---|
Ports | One port for fluid entry | Two ports (in and out) |
Operation | Power in one direction (extension), return by external force | Powered extension and retraction |
Complexity | Simple design, fewer parts | More complex with seals and plumbing |
Cost | Generally more affordable | Typically more expensive |
Best For | Simple tasks: lifting, clamping, pushing | Complex tasks requiring controlled movement in both directions |
So, the core difference boils down to control and application. If you need a tool for a straightforward job like lifting a load or clamping a piece in place, a single-acting cylinder is often perfectly adequate and more economical. But for something like an excavator's arm that needs precise control both curling and extending, you'd want the double-acting type .
Where Do We Find Single-Acting Cylinders in Action? ️
You might be surprised how common these cylinders are. They're the go-to choice in many industries for their reliability.
Hydraulic Jacks and Presses: This is a classic example. The cylinder extends to lift the heavy weight, and then retracts via a spring or simply by releasing the pressure, allowing gravity to do the work .
Forklifts and Lifting Equipment: Many forklifts use single-acting cylinders for vertical mast lifting. The hydraulic pressure raises the forks, and their own weight (assisted sometimes by a mechanism) lowers them .
Clamping Applications: In manufacturing, these cylinders are perfect for holding parts securely in place during machining or assembly.
Agricultural Machinery: You'll find them in equipment like dump trailers or simple actuators on tractors.
The beauty of single-acting cylinders is their simplicity. With fewer parts, there's less that can go wrong. This makes them incredibly durable for tough environments like construction sites or farms where reliability is key. Making the Right Choice for Your Project
So, how do you decide if a single-acting cylinder is right for you? It really depends on what you need it to do. Ask yourself a few questions: Is the motion simple (like a one-way push or lift)? Is the return stroke something that can be handled by a spring or gravity? Is budget a primary concern?
If you answered "yes" to these, then a single-acting cylinder could be a smart choice. They offer a fantastic balance of performance, simplicity, and cost-effectiveness. But if you need precise control in both directions of movement, then investing in a double-acting cylinder is the way to go.
